Lot 2702

1913-S $20 St. Gaudens. PCGS graded MS-63. Mostly untoned. Scarce date. Tiny mark on the left "flight feather". Here is another key date to the Indian Eagle series, the 1913-S. Few were struck, most circulated at the time of issue, and only a handful it seems were saved in Mint quality. Perhaps the population figures given at the end of this description will give the bidders some idea of how special this coin is.

The surfaces are choice, though a magnifying glass will locate a few of tiny tick marks on Liberty's face, on the eagle, and in the fields; just the same the fields and devices are certainly of high choice quality. An essential coin for the numismatist to purchase if he or she hopes to complete this scarcest group in the Indian Eagle series, the low mintage dates (PCGS # 9163) .
Estimated Value $3,000 - 3,300.

 
Realized $3,335
